Abstract :
The paper proposes a conceptual framework and a method for assessing impact that cyber attacks might have on cyber assets, services, and missions. It introduces a new method of cyber defense and emphasizes that there are two interacting processes which support the method collectively and adaptively. These two processes are cyber situational management in the cyberspace and mission situational management in the physical space. It discusses the framework and enabling technologies of these two processes that keep the mission continuing even if the network which supports the mission may be compromised by a cyber attack. And it also proposes an impact graph that clearly illustrates how a mission can be affected by a compromised software asset step by step.
